1樓:gta小雞
總位數1位,保留小數點後2位數字,浮點數形式輸出。
由於小數點後就有兩位數,總位數1位這個約束條件實際上是無效的。
%0.2f在c語言中什麼意思,
2樓:姬覓晴
「制0」應該超過了數字的總長度。例如。
baidu%,%後面的數字「6」表zhi示數字的總長度,」dao3「表示小數點後面3位,」f「表示該數為浮點型變數,如果這個數超過了6位,則以數字的實際長度為準,類似的還有:
1、%c:單個字元。
2、%d:十進位整數(int)
3、%ld:十進位整數(long)
4、%lf:十進位浮點數(double)
5、%o:八進位數。
6、%s:字串(char)
7、%u:無符號十進位數(dword)
8、%x:十六進位數(0x00000)
3樓:義高蒲靜逸
就是輸出時四捨五入保留2位小數。若不足2位小數時,補0達到2位小數,整數部分按實際輸出。
4樓:網友
「0」應該超過了數字的總長度。例如%, 後面的數字「6」表示數字的總長度,」3「表示小數點後面3位,」f「表示該數為浮點型變數,如果這個數超過了6位,則以數字的實際長度為準。
5樓:示申僉
c語言中輸出函式printf的格式控制符中,可以加一些附加格式字元假設w,h都是整數。
內那麼格式控容制符可以這現這種形式:
f表示輸出的總寬度是w小數點後保留h位。
如果實際長度大於他想控制輸出的長度w,則還是按實際長度輸出比如:#include ""
void main()
輸出就是。對應上面的表述,w==0,h==2
大概就是這樣了。
6樓:朱功威
雙精度小數 保留兩位小數。
c語言中,輸出格式要求:"%4.0f %10.1f"是什麼意思?和%4f輸出,這樣,有分別嗎?
7樓:莫道無情
%, 4f都是浮點數的格式化輸出,只有輸出欄位寬度和小數位的分別:
4為指定的輸出欄位的寬度。如果資料的位數小於4,則左端補以空格,若大於4,則按實際位數輸出。0指精度。用於說明輸出的實型數的小數位數。
同%,輸出欄位的寬度為10,小數位數為1位。
4f:輸出欄位的寬度為4,未指定小數位數時,隱含的精度為n=6位。如果位數小於4,則左端補以空格,如果大於4,則按實際位數輸出,右邊小數只能1位。
示例:#include ""
int main()
輸出結果為,
8樓:網友
%,輸出資料共佔m列,n位小數,如果資料長度小於m那麼左邊補空格 ,%4f和%f沒區別。
9樓:網友
% 控制浮點數精度的 .0表示保留0位小數 % 的。1表示保留1位小數。
4f 不寫就是有多少位是多少位。
c語言中52f是什麼意思,C語言中 5 2f是什麼意思?
小數bai點前面的數字表示輸出列du數 數字位數大於它時,按實際 zhi位dao 數輸出,小數點前空缺也版是 小數點後面的數字表示權輸出的小數點位數,如果位數不足就會四捨五入,如果位數不夠顯示就會在後面補0.比如x 12.31913 則printf 5.2f x 就是 12.32 注意小數點也算一位...
c語言中12等於多少在C語言中,12等於多少?
首先我們要理解的是 在c語言中是什麼運算。在c語言中,指的是取餘數。有了以上知識作為鋪墊,我們來看一下1 2結果到底是什麼。1除以2,商是0,餘數是1,所以1 2的結果是1。關於 的 的總結 除法運算子 二元運算子,具有左結合性。參與運算的量均為整型時,結果為整型,捨去小數。如果運算量中有一個為實型...
在C語言中,什麼是連結串列呀,C語言中連結串列怎麼定義?
呵呵 ls回答的太全面了 我簡單概括一下吧 簡單的說,連結串列就是一串儲存資料的鏈式結構。鏈式的優點在於,每個資料之間都是相關聯的,你如果拿掉其中一個資料,整個連結串列就斷了,需要重新把斷開的部分連上,就像一條鎖鏈一樣。而你要新增一個資料,也要先斷開一個鎖鏈,把資料加進去,再重新連上。就是這麼簡單!...